半固态ZnAl27合金及其二次加热组织
Semi-Solid ZnAl 27 Alloy and Its Microstructure after Reheating
【摘要】 研究了半固态ZnAl 2 7合金及其二次加热组织。结果表明 ,半固态ZnAl2 7合金基本无宏观偏析 ,其组织为细小均匀的近球形非枝晶 ,综合力学性能远远高于常规铸造合金 ;二次加热后 ,α相进一步球化 ,边缘变得光滑圆整 ,可以满足半固态触变成形的需要
【Abstract】 In this paper,the microstructures of semi-solid ZnAl 27alloy and its reheated one were studied.The results show that the macrosegregation of the semi-solid ZnAl 27 alloy can be eliminated practically and the homogeneous,fine,near-spherical and non-dendritic microstructure can be obtained.And the comprehensive mechanical properties are much higher than that of the conventionally casting one.After reheating,α phase can be further spheroidized and the edge become smooth and round.It can fully meet the need of semi-solid thixoforming.
